How To Shop & Change The World

As we all start the process of gift buying for the holiday season this year, I wanted to share a few really great ways that you can help make a positive impact on the world while checking off each person on your list this season!

Buy Local
Supporting local businesses in your community is an excellent way to put funds and energy directly into the hands of the people who make your area what it is. Local businesses are often part of a chain of small business supports, so when you shop local, you are taking great care of small businesses and are adding money and attention to your local economy.

Support Small Business
Whenever possible, it's always a great idea to support small businesses. The people and ideas that make a small business happen are what makes this country great - and you'll often find that service, product quality, and longevity at a small business can't be beat!

Buy Handmade
Buying handmade items is a great way to show your love for those on your gift list this year while supporting artisans at the same time. Artisans who create by hand often support other small businesses and independent trades making the economy more robust and stable while honoring their personal gifts and talents at the same time. A win-win situation!

Go DIY!
If you have an artist within, this is a great year to try your hand at making some of your holiday gifts. Support local craft shops to get your supplies, and rely on books and community classes to learn how to get the job done. Nothing celebrates the holiday season better than a one-of-a-kind handmade gift from the heart!

Go With Meaning
Instead of buying random gifts this year, take time to choose items that will make a positive impact on the people you gift to. Jewelry, clothing, books, and gadgets that have a deeper positive purpose are all great ways to give a gift that keeps on giving!

5 Reasons To Start Holiday Shopping Right Now

Many of us wait until the last minute to get our holiday gifts, but did you know that you can save a lot of time, money, and stress by starting your shopping right now? Getting your gifts taken care of early allows you to take advantage of pre-holiday clearance sales, better shipping rates in many cases, and more inventory as stores and online shops haven't yet sold out of their goods.


Each year I try to start my shopping as early as I can - and I find that I save money, stay calm, and am able to take the time to find truly meaningful gifts for the people on my list.

Here are the top 5 reasons to get your holiday shopping underway right now!

1) You may find that many stores begin selling out of items or raising prices as demand becomes higher. Since most people wait until the last minute to get their holiday shopping done, you can avoid the high costs and sold out inventories by starting yours now.

2) Many stores offer pre-season clearance sales to help make new for fresh inventory shipments. This is a great time to take advantage of some of the year's best sales!

3) The more stress free you stay when shopping the better! Giving yourself plenty of time to handle all of your shopping means that you'll make better choices and have a clear enough mind to pick truly spectacular gifts!

4) If you shop online, buying early gives you plenty of time to get your purchases in the mail, inspect them, and make any needed exchanges. Last minute online shopping often doesn't allow enough time to get things to you without paying for expensive fast shipping rates.

5) If you get your shopping done now, you can spend the holiday season enjoying instead of running around!
